Whiskey & Whittling, caught on video

A couple weeks ago, we were lucky to host Julie Klausner, Ted Leo, and Chris Spooner for a whiskey & whittling class as part of Julie's podcast, How Was Your Week. Our very own Soma taught them a thing or two, and a good, bloody, drunken time was definitely had by all.

Our History

Since 2010, Brooklyn Brainery has hosted affordable classes for adults on anything and everything. Nowadays, we host almost 100 classes per month at our two locations in Brooklyn!

Our Philosophy

Teaching at the Brainery isn't about being a world-renowned expert on a topic, it's just about being excited to help people learn the things you're already excited about.

When you share your knowledge everyone benefits.
